I was wondering what everyone does for outdoor caging for their bearded dragons. I have been working in my new backyard quite a bit and have taken my beardies out with me in tubs, but I would like to build some more permanent cages so I can leave them out there without worrying that something might eat them, or they might escape.

Any pictures or ideas would be greatly appreciated.

Here is a picture of one of my outdoor cages. I also have a more vertical cage in which I house three sub-adult female dragons. These cages were easy to build - measure 4'x4'x2'high - and I built two of them for just around $100-150. I'm trying to get all of my beardies outside, little by little.
